意见箱
恒创运营部门将仔细参阅您的意见和建议,必要时将通过预留邮箱与您保持联络。感谢您的支持!
意见/建议
提交建议

漂亮的网站改版中 html代码_启用网站html静态化操作指导

来源:佚名 编辑:佚名
2024-07-02 03:01:00
网站正在改版中,涉及启用HTML静态化操作。此过程包括将动态生成的网页转换为静态HTML文件,旨在提高页面加载速度、降低服务器负担并增强网站安全性。操作指导详细解释了如何实施这一转换。

漂亮的网站改版中 html代码_启用网站html静态化操作指导

HTML静态化

HTML静态化是网页设计中的一个重要概念,它指的是将动态生成的网页内容转换为静态的HTML文件,这样做的好处包括提高网站加载速度、减少服务器负担以及增强网站安全性等,我们将详细介绍如何进行HTML静态化的操作步骤和注意事项。

准备工作

在开始HTML静态化之前,需要准备以下几项工作:


漂亮的网站改版中 html代码_启用网站html静态化操作指导

1、备份网站数据:在进行任何形式的网站改版前,都应该备份现有的网站数据,以防万一出现错误可以迅速恢复。

2、选择静态化工具:市面上有多种静态化工具可供选择,如Wget、HTTrack等,选择一个适合自己网站结构和技术栈的工具。

3、测试环境搭建:在实际网站上操作前,建议先在本地或测试服务器上进行操作,确保流程无误后再应用到生产环境。

操作步骤

1. 分析网站结构

了解URL规则:观察网站的URL构成,理解其规律性,为后续批量生成静态页面做准备。

识别动态内容:标记出网站中的动态内容部分,如用户评论、实时数据等,这些内容可能需要特殊处理。

2. 设置静态化规则

URL映射:根据网站结构设置URL到静态HTML文件的映射规则。

内容替换策略:对于动态内容,确定其在静态化后的展示方式,如静态化时的时间戳、用户留言等。

3. 执行静态化操作

使用工具生成静态文件:运行所选的静态化工具,按照预设的规则生成静态HTML文件。

检查链接有效性:确保所有内部链接在静态化后仍然有效,避免出现死链。

4. 上传与测试

上传文件到服务器:将生成的静态HTML文件上传到网站服务器的相应位置。

进行全面测试:在网站上线前进行全面的测试,包括功能测试、兼容性测试和性能测试等。

5. 维护与更新

定期更新静态页:对于需要更新的内容,定期重新生成静态页面并上传。

监控网站状态:监控网站运行状态,确保静态化后的网站稳定运行。

注意事项

1、SEO影响评估:静态化可能会影响网站的SEO效果,特别是对于那些依赖动态参数进行搜索优化的网站,需要提前评估影响并制定应对策略。

2、用户体验考虑:确保静态化过程中不影响用户体验,如保证访问速度、页面布局等。

3、安全措施:虽然静态化可以提高安全性,但也要注意文件权限设置,防止未经授权的访问或修改。

相关技术扩展

除了直接生成静态HTML文件外,还可以结合以下技术进一步优化网站性能:

CDN加速分发网络(CDN)加速静态资源的加载。

缓存策略:合理设置浏览器和服务器缓存,减少重复加载。

代码压缩:压缩HTML、CSS和JavaScript文件,减少传输大小。

案例分析

假设我们要对一个博客网站进行静态化处理,该网站具有以下特点:文章阅读量较大,评论功能活跃,且每篇文章都有固定的URL格式,我们可以采取以下策略:

1、文章页面静态化:针对每篇文章的固定URL,生成对应的静态HTML文件。

2、评论区分离:将评论区保留为动态页面,通过AJAX异步加载,不影响主体内容的静态化。

3、定期更新机制:设置定期任务,每天凌晨自动更新前一天发布的文章为静态页面。

通过这样的策略,既保证了文章页面的加载速度,又保留了评论功能的实时互动性。

FAQs

Q1: 静态化后如何实现网站的实时更新?

A1: 对于需要实时更新的内容,可以通过AJAX异步请求动态接口来实现局部内容的更新,或者设定定时任务,按周期更新静态页面。

Q2: 静态化是否会影响网站的功能?

A2: 正确实施的静态化不应该影响网站功能,但对于依赖数据库实时交互的功能,如用户登录、实时评论等,需要特别设计以保持功能正常。

通过上述详细的操作指导和案例分析,我们可以看到,HTML静态化是一个提高网站性能的有效手段,但也需要根据网站的实际情况来灵活应用,希望本文能为你的网站改版提供有价值的参考。

本网站发布或转载的文章均来自网络,其原创性以及文中表达的观点和判断不代表本网站。
上一篇: 购物网站php源代码_源代码 下一篇: python爬网站数据库_静态网站托管(Python SDK)